About Heads Up Technologies

At Heads Up Technologies, we’re redefining what’s possible in the air. Since our beginnings in a Dallas hangar in 1985, we’ve grown into a global leader in aviation technology driven by innovation, precision, and a relentless pursuit of better in-flight experiences. From pioneering digital audio and lighting systems to uniting with STG Aerospace and ALTO Aviation under one brand, we continue to lead the way in cabin systems integration for business and commercial aircraft.
